Slow Cooker Chili





Serves 8 |
A meaty chili with big flavor.
Ingredients:
| 2 lb chuck roast | 
| 2 cans beans, 16 oz., black, kidney or pinto, drained and rinsed | 
| 1 cup chopped onion | 
| 2 ribs celery, chopped | 
| 1 green bell pepper, chopped | 
| 1 can tomato sauce, 8 oz. | 
| 1 can crushed tomatoes, 28 oz. | 
| 3 teaspoons chili powder | 
| 1 teaspoon garlic salt | 
| 1 teaspoon black pepper | 
Directions:
- Brown chuck roast in a large skillet.
- Place roast, onion, celery, bell pepper, beans, tomato sauce, tomatoes, chili powder, garlic salt, and black pepper into the slow cooker.
- Cover then cook on low for 7-10 hours.
- Use forks to shred the roast and spoon into serving bowls.
